Origins
Jaguar's XK twin-cam six was designed for a saloon that was not ready. To keep the engine in front of the public, Lyons had a two-seater body run up for the 1948 London motor show — a short, curved aluminium shape drawn largely by his own eye — and put it on a shortened saloon chassis. The plan was to build a couple of hundred as a showcase.
